What companies run services between Motherwell, Scotland and Calder View, Scotland?

You can take a bus from Hamilton Road to Calder View via Maxim Business Park, Gogarburn A8, and Bankhead Loan in around 1h 51m. Alternatively, ScotRail operates a train from Holytown to Wester Hailes hourly. Tickets cost £9–24 and the journey takes 53 min.
